The Hilfsgemeinschaft (Austrian Association in Support of the Blind and Visually Impaired) is an independent non-profit organisation, founded in 1935 to improve the living conditions of visually impaired persons. As the largest organisation for visually impaired persons in East Austria they support around 4.300 members. Membership is free for visually impaired persons and enables them to access many services free of charge.
